Can You Cut Pvc Board. It’s safer, and you get a better cutting line. Foamed pvc, also called foam board, can often be cut in one cutting movement. You can cut pvc products with the same power tools that you use for wood. Circular saw blades with 32 teeth are recommended for this task. You can drill it, fasten it with screws, and paint it. Move the knife through the cutting line in three steps; It’s best to cut hard pvc up to 5 mm in stages. Cutting pvc only requires simple, affordable tools. Utility knives or specialty pvc cutters. Working with pvc building materials is a lot like working with wood. You can even cut it with conventional saws, but it's a little hard on saw blades. It’s better to cut a few times lightly rather than cutting firmly in one go. For thin sheets under 5mm, a sharp standard utility or hobby knife is.
